Description
To replace existing allotment perimeter fencing within the grounds of Pinewood Leisure Centre, Old Wokingham Road, Wokingham RG40 3AQ. To remove and dispose of existing chicken / rabbit wire fencing and wooden posts in sections (To maintain overnight security against pedestrians, deer / rabbits). To supply and install 290 m of green 2m high wire mesh profiled panel 5/5 mm, mesh size 50 x 200 mm on 40*40 *3 mm galvanized and power coated steel posts whilst retaining the existing pedestrian gate. To supply and install 290 m1050 mm rabbit fencing, laid in a trench to a depth > 150mm and clipped to the inside of the wire mesh fencing. Please note that this project is dependent on a successful bid for (existing) S106 funding from our local authority. The application for funding will be placed once the quotes have been received, reviewed and a successful quotes has been selected. On this basis, the contract start time is an estimation, as the time required to complete the funding application is unknown.
